Output 84fe2a378f7446c627e7803734b33dfda00eee00c8083acbf2fa087388ab409c:10

value
2620806
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 df1eaf8aa7dfc3b30044ec7bb0f23aa648a09d6c OP_EQUALVERIFY OP_CHECKSIG
address
1MLkSroWxzXUykJpTvVGxEdXXxt1G18yT4
transaction
84fe2a378f7446c627e7803734b33dfda00eee00c8083acbf2fa087388ab409c
spent
true